Harrell accumulated 24 points (9-16 FG, 6-9 FT), eight rebounds, one block and one steal over 43 minutes during Thursday's 111-107 double-overtime loss to the Heat.

Mason Plumlee started, but he played only 14 minutes -- ceding most of his role to Harrell. In a defining play, with the game tied, Harrell missed a free throw at the end of the first overtime which could have won the game. Overall, Harrell trailed only Miles Bridges in scoring and is developing strong chemistry with LaMelo Ball, and he appears locked into a substantial role. Even when Gordon Hayward (ankle) ultimately returns, Harrell provides a service of his own to shareholders.
